Consultant / Senior Consultant – Real Estate Advisory

New Today

Overview

We are seeking a proactive and resourceful Consultant or Senior Consultant to join our Real Estate Advisory team at Turner & Townsend. The role involves helping clients think strategically about how buildings can transform work, engaging with decision-makers, using data to analyse real estate portfolios, and developing robust business cases to unlock funding opportunities. Each project is unique, requiring problem-solving, attention to detail, and the ability to work across sectors.

Responsibilities

  • Collaboration and Problem Solving: work closely with clients to understand their requirements and develop tailored real estate solutions for real problems.
  • Research and Analysis: conduct in-depth research and analysis (e.g., feasibility studies) to support business cases and estate solutions.
  • Industry Expertise: provide expert advice on current real estate and sector trends.
  • Lead and Inspire: guide multidisciplinary project teams to deliver high-quality solutions on time and within budget.
  • Business Generation: build and maintain relationships with key stakeholders across Scotland, identifying opportunities and preparing compelling proposals.

Skills

  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ving and decision-making abilities, with the ability to convey complex information to diverse stakeholders.
  • Proactive, dynamic, and collaborative self-starter; client-facing confidence.
  • Persuasive and influential, able to challenge and influence key decisions.
  • Flexible and adaptable to changing project requirements.
  • Self-motivated with strong time-management and organisational skills.

Qualifications

  • Essential: In-depth knowledge of the UK Real Estate industry.
  • Essential: 2-5 years’ experience in a consultancy and/or client-side environment.
  • Essential: Experience authoring strategic documents including Business Cases and/or Estate Strategies for Real Estate change and investment.
  • Essential: Knowledge of the HM Treasury Green Book 5-Case Model.
  • Essential: Knowledge of and track record within at least one of Defence, Local Government, Central Government, Healthcare, Education, or Commercial sectors, including related legislation, policies and procurement.
  • Essential: Effective communicator who listens and understands client needs.
  • Desirable: Relevant industry qualification or degree in Real Estate, Construction Management, Surveying or similar.
  • Desirable: Security Clearance (SC) or willingness to attain clearance.
  • Desirable: leadership experience and ability to manage teams and deliver projects on time and within budget.
  • Desirable: Financial literacy with ability to conduct financial analysis and appraise investment options.
  • Desirable: Proficiency with Excel and Power BI for data analysis.
  • Desirable: Understanding of benefits management.

Additional Information

Our Real Estate Advisory team works nationwide across the health, education, defence, local government, central government, and commercial sectors. Turner & Townsend has a hybrid working policy and candidates should be flexible to travel as required.
